Output 0d3d53f66c5db7f6b744696f01ca3a4bd4e84735b2e2899b84d73f8975542226:0

value
587883
script pubkey
OP_0 OP_PUSHBYTES_20 3bbcf2191c08c446f4c0078affc1a0c77970eaa6
address
bc1q8w70yxguprzydaxqq790lsdqcauhp64xqjqmks
transaction
0d3d53f66c5db7f6b744696f01ca3a4bd4e84735b2e2899b84d73f8975542226
spent
true